Q. Define Point-to-point Communication?
The simplest form of message is a point to point communication. A message is sent from the transmitting processor to a receiving processor. Message passing in point-to-point communication can be in any 2 modes: asynchronous and synchronous. In synchronous transfer mode the next message is sent just after the acknowledgement of delivery of the last message. In this mode sequence of messages is managed. In asynchronous transfer mode no acknowledgement for delivery is needed.
